Raymond Koto works at his uncle's photocopy shop. Ray's job wasn't too difficult, but he often felt bored. To alleviate his boredom, he would read comics and fantasy novels from Japan, Korea, and China. Moreover, he also watched videos, whether for entertainment or education. One time, Ray was reading a thesis that he had printed for a customer. This was a normal routine for Ray as he often read the materials customers had ordered before they picked up the items. However, he stumbled upon a set of strange words that piqued his interest. As he muttered the words, he began to feel unusual sensations. Suddenly, he experienced a headache and found himself transported into the body of a high school student in another world. This new world was filled with monsters, superheroes, supervillains, and other strange and interesting things. Ray was no longer bored with his life, but he felt a mix of anticipation and anxiety. He didn't want to get lost in this fantasy world and end up achieving nothing. Therefore, he began to try new things and work to enjoy and maintain his small life.

The fire continued to burn steadily in front of Ray. He kept looking at his watch while checking the state of the fire.

After a while, the fire died out and disappeared from Ray's sight. He then wrote down the data he obtained from activating the previous passive talent.

Next, the ordinary young man started to try other talents one by one until he tested all the usual talents he used.

By three in the morning, Ray finally finished all his research and came to some conclusions about the increase brought about by the Avatar sacrifice ritual.

"Ahh, it seems that I can become very strong in the future!" Ray said as he looked at the writings in front of him.

The papers in front of Ray contained all the test results. The main point of this paper was that Ray's original F-rank talent had been elevated to a pseudo-D-rank.

Ray's talent now had a fog around it, as if it had undergone a baptism similar to the talents of practitioners above Baron rank.
